Catalyst articles having an ammonia slip catalyst (ASC) comprising a blend of platinum on a support with low ammonia storageand a first SCR catalyst, and a second catalyst, such as a diesel oxidationcatalyst, a diesel exotherm catalyst (DEC), a NOx absorber, aselective catalytic reduction/passive NOx adsorber(SCR/PNA), a cold-start catalyst (CSC)or a three-way catalyst (TWC)are disclosed. The catalyst articles can also contain one or two additional SCR catalysts. The catalysts can be present in one of various configurations. The catalytic articles are useful for selective catalytic reduction(SCR) of NOx in exhaust gases and in reducing the amount of ammonia slip. Methods of using the catalytic articles in an SCR process, where the amount of ammonia slip is reduced, are also described.
